Ethereum is built on a different blockchain architecture than bitcoin. Bitcoin’s Proof-of-Work (PoW) approach relies on actors called “miners” who solve complex mathematical problems to validate transactions and add them to the blockchain. Miners essentially play a game of limbo, using brute force computation to check if a certain number is under the target number. The miner consolidates recent cryptocurrency transactions into a ‘block’. A significant event in Ethereum’s history was the “Merge,” a major upgrade that took place in 2022. This transition shifted the network’s consensus mechanism from a energy-intensive Proof of Work (PoW) model to a more efficient Proof of Stake (PoS) model. This change was aimed at improving the network’s scalability, security, and sustainability.

At the heart of Ethereum is the Ethereum Virtual Machine (EVM), an execution environment that processes smart contracts, ensuring that code runs exactly as written without central oversight. This design enables developers to build applications that operate in a trustless and transparent manner, serving use cases in areas such as finance, digital identity, and supply chain management.
